Davidoff Long Panatela

Langkawi is a Duty Free island where you can get Liquors, beers and more importantly Cigars on the cheap.

This is my third trip to Langkawi and after strolling down Kuah Town I stumbled into what looks like a newly opened cigar shop.

The Cigar Shop, Cuban Attitude looks like a really nice place to get smokes and stocks a good range of cigars.

I grabbed a few cigars and decided on a Davidoff Long Panatela as well for a quick smoke with food later on.

I must say of all cigars displayed, Davidoff looks the most luxurious on the top shelf. The simple white band with gold lines makes it really attractive. With it costing RM20 (USD 5.70)I thought it was a decent buy, plus it’s a Davidoff you can't really expect anything on the cheap to start with.

If there is a chance to smoke a Davidoff than I might as well buy it at Duty Free prices.

Once we got out of Kuah Town we quickly drove to a nice cosy restaurant situated between Pantai Tengah and Pantai Cenang.

On inspection the Panatela seems very loosely packed and I was quite surprised that the head has already been cut. After we got through the main course I quickly lit it up.

Since it was very loose, lighting it up is akin to lighting a rolled dry leaf. It wasn't the easiest and was not enjoyable at all. Once it's all lit up I took a few puff while letting it rest a little as it got hot after a while.

As it progressed, the cigar is becoming quite a disappointment.

I don't mind mild cigars but this is rather tasteless and at times it tastes more like a lite cigarette than anything.

I did not give up and smoked it anyway hoping it will come around. It did not and the issue of it getting hotter only persists, it also left an almost carbon like aftertaste.

I definitely won't recommend the smoke especially with the price and forking a few bucks more would have gotten me a Cuban minuto instead.


An expensive poor quality cigar in my book.
